[發明專利]媒體數據塊解擾方法及裝置無效
| 申請號: | 201010267092.1 | 申請日: | 2010-08-23 |
| 公開(公告)號: | CN101917589A | 公開(公告)日: | 2010-12-15 |
| 發明(設計)人: | 郭世亮;肖龍安 | 申請(專利權)人: | 中興通訊股份有限公司 |
| 主分類號: | H04N7/167 | 分類號: | H04N7/167;H04N7/24 |
| 代理公司: | 北京康信知識產權代理有限責任公司 11240 | 代理人: | 余剛;吳孟秋 |
| 地址: | 518057 廣*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 媒體 數據 塊解擾 方法 裝置 | ||
技術領域
本發明涉及通信領域,具體而言,涉及一種媒體數據塊解擾方法及裝置。
背景技術
近年來,數字移動多媒體廣播技術尤其是手機電視技術發展迅速,各種電視標準為移動多媒體廣播終端用戶提供了豐富多彩的內容,譬如新聞、體育節目、綜藝、電視劇以及電影等節目,用戶可以根據自己的愛好選擇移動多媒體廣播的服務節目。
內容運營商為了持續的廣播運營收益,經常提供有償的多媒體廣播服務,這就需要對節目流進行加擾,只有經過授權的用戶才能收看節目。用戶得到授權后,接收節目流,然后解擾節目流,才可以播放。
用戶為了隨時隨地地使用移動數據業務,需要在接收終端(以下簡稱終端)上增加一個廣播信號接收芯片,借此實現多媒體播放,并且價格低廉,是比較受歡迎的一種接收終端。
圖1是根據相關技術的移動多媒體廣播方案(終端)的示意圖,如圖1所示,支持移動多媒體廣播功能的終端至少包括媒體廣播模塊和播放器模塊兩部分。其中媒體廣播模塊由一個接收與解調芯片、解復用模塊、解擾模塊以及條件接收系統(Conditional?AccessSystem,簡稱為CAS)組成。播放器模塊一般指個人電腦、掌上電腦(Personal?Digital?Assistant,簡稱為PDA)和手機等終端上的播放器。
具體地,接收與解調芯片負責數字廣播信號的接收與解調,得到數據幀后由解復用模塊解復用得到加擾的媒體數據塊和授權控制信息(Entitlement?Control?Message,簡稱為ECM),然后把ECM送給CAS模塊,把加擾的媒體數據塊送給解擾模塊;授權管理信息(Entitlement?Management?Message,簡稱為EMM)可以在廣播信道中傳輸,也可以通過交互信道傳輸(圖1所示的是通過交互信道傳輸)給CAS,CAS模塊根據EMM/ECM算出控制字(Control?Word,簡稱為CW),解擾模塊得到CW后對加擾的媒體數據塊進行解擾,得到清流后傳送給播放器模塊,播放器模塊對清流進行解碼和播放。
媒體數據塊和ECM都是經過廣播信道下發的。出于密鑰輪轉的目的,密鑰流一般會一次攜帶兩個密鑰,即一個ECM包中包含兩個CW,一個用于解擾當前時刻的媒體數據塊,一個用于解擾下個時刻的媒體數據塊。目前終端的一般策略是:同時保存兩個密鑰,并隨著碼流的密鑰更新而及時更新本地密鑰。終端的解擾模塊得到CW后首先需要對媒體數據塊和CW進行同步,才能正確地解擾。
圖2是根據相關技術的密鑰流與媒體流同步的示意圖,如圖2所示,用Key?stream表示密鑰流,用A/V?stream表示媒體流。由于終端的密鑰同步機制是隨時與碼流保持同步,因此Key?stream實際上也就是終端所保存的密鑰流。密鑰流中的K1、K2分別表示第一個控制字、第二個控制字,放在一個方框中表示一個ECM包中包含兩個CW。媒體流中的K1,表示此媒體塊必須用第一個控制字解擾,用其它控制字解擾就會失敗。
但是,實際系統中,圖2所示的密鑰流與媒體流同步的理想情形基本上見不到。其原因是終端采用了流媒體播放器,先緩存一定的媒體流,直到播放前才開始解擾,造成了密鑰流相比媒體流提前。
圖3是根據相關技術的密鑰流相比媒體流提前的示意圖,其中僅僅對解擾失敗的媒體塊采用陰影進行表示,其余各參數的定義與圖2中相同。如圖3所示,在密鑰流相比媒體流提前的情況下,如果媒體數據塊解擾時將無法找到合適的CW,即產生密鑰失步。密鑰失步會造成解擾失敗,并將導致播放過程中的花屏、停頓甚至無法播放等嚴重問題。
發明內容
針對相關技術中密鑰失步造成的媒體數據塊的解擾失敗,將導致節目流無法播放的問題而提出本發明,為此,本發明的主要目的在于提供一種媒體數據塊解擾方法及裝置,以解決上述問題。
為了實現上述目的,根據本發明的一個方面,提供了一種媒體數據塊解擾方法。
根據本發明的媒體數據塊解擾方法包括:解擾模塊接收到來自條件接收系統的控制字;解擾模塊保存控制字;解擾模塊接收到來自解復用模塊的媒體數據塊;解擾模塊使用保存的控制字,對媒體數據塊進行解擾。
進一步地,解擾模塊保存控制字包括:解擾模塊保存控制字到解擾模塊中的控制字數據庫。
進一步地,解擾模塊使用保存的控制字,對媒體數據塊進行解擾包括:解擾模塊在控制字數據庫中查找是否存在與媒體數據塊對應的控制字;如果查找結果為是,則使用查找的控制字,對媒體數據塊進行解擾。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中興通訊股份有限公司,未經中興通訊股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201010267092.1/2.html,轉載請聲明來源鉆瓜專利網。
- 數據顯示系統、數據中繼設備、數據中繼方法、數據系統、接收設備和數據讀取方法
- 數據記錄方法、數據記錄裝置、數據記錄媒體、數據重播方法和數據重播裝置
- 數據發送方法、數據發送系統、數據發送裝置以及數據結構
- 數據顯示系統、數據中繼設備、數據中繼方法及數據系統
- 數據嵌入裝置、數據嵌入方法、數據提取裝置及數據提取方法
- 數據管理裝置、數據編輯裝置、數據閱覽裝置、數據管理方法、數據編輯方法以及數據閱覽方法
- 數據發送和數據接收設備、數據發送和數據接收方法
- 數據發送裝置、數據接收裝置、數據收發系統、數據發送方法、數據接收方法和數據收發方法
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置
- 數據發送方法、數據再現方法、數據發送裝置及數據再現裝置





